This Writ Petition is filed for a Mandamus to set aside the communication, dated 29-10-2015, of respondent No.3 whereunder the petitioner has been removed as the Sector Leader of Anganwadi workers.
At the hearing, Mr.Sree Ranga Rao, learned Counsel for the petitioner, has not disputed that the office of the Sector Leader is not borne on any cadre or governed by Statutory Rules or working guidelines.
In my opinion, unless a person has an enforceable legal right and a corresponding public duty on a public authority, a writ of Mandamus does not lie. Therefore, I am not inclined to entertain the dispute raised by the petitioner in exercise of the jurisdiction of this Court under Article 226 of the Constitution of India.
The Writ Petition is, accordingly, dismissed. As a sequel to dismissal of the Writ Petition, WPMP.No.47310 of 2015, filed by the petitioner for interim relief, is disposed of as infructuous.
